The Toronto Islamic Centre became a mosque in January 2010. For many years, Muslims working in downtown Toronto have been looking to find a space to perform the congregational Friday prayer. As the Muslim population grew, it became more challenging to find a space every week to accommodate the growing congregation. Today, Toronto Islamic Centre is one of the busiest mosques in the city. Large numbers of worshippers attend the mosque as it is strategically located in the downtown core.
